Wire Mesh Applications: From Construction to Art
Wire mesh provides a surprisingly versatile range of applications, extending far beyond its traditional role in construction and infrastructure. While it remains a crucial component for reinforcing concrete structures, fencing, and sieving materials, wire mesh has also emerged as an innovative material in the realm of art and design. Artists harness the inherent texture and strength of wire mesh to create intricate sculptures,wall installations, and even wearable pieces. The malleability of wire mesh allows for fluid shapes, while its open structure creates a sense of airiness. From utilitarian applications to artistic expressions, wire mesh continues to evolve as a functional material that bridges the gap between practicality and creativity.

Understanding Wire Mesh: Types, Properties, and Uses
Wire mesh, a versatile substance, is comprised of interwoven wires, forming a robust lattice-like structure. This framework exhibits remarkable characteristics making it suitable for a wide range of applications.
Common types of wire mesh include welded mesh, expanded mesh, and screened mesh, each possessing distinct traits.
Its sturdiness allows it to tolerate heavy loads and impacts.
Additionally, wire mesh is lightweight and rust-proof. Applications for wire mesh are varied, ranging from building to filtration. It can be used in boundary delineation, industrialscreens, and even in the healthcare field for wound care and support.
Understanding the different types, properties, and uses of wire mesh is crucial for selecting the appropriate material for specific needs.
